Course Highlights

ECE 470 UIUC offers a comprehensive curriculum that equips students with a solid foundation in:

  • Digital System Design: Learn the fundamentals of digital logic, combinational circuits, sequential circuits, and finite state machines.
  • Processor Architecture: Explore the internal workings of microprocessors, including instruction set architecture, pipelining, and cache memory.
  • Memory Systems: Design and analyze different types of memory structures, such as SRAM, DRAM, and flash memory.
  • Input/Output Interfaces: Implement and troubleshoot interfaces between microcontrollers and peripheral devices, such as sensors and actuators.
  • Embedded Systems Design: Integrate all these components into a functional embedded system, including software development and hardware-software interaction.
